Collins Earthworks adds five FMX tractor units

Collins Earthworks has taken delivery of five new FMX 500 Globetrotter 6x4 tractor units for operation with ejector trailers.

Based in Kirkby-in-Ashfield, the FMX tractors will be amongst the first delivered in the UK.

Andy Jinks, Collins Earthworks garage manager, said: “We have worked with Volvo Trucks for more than 20 years and they have continued to provide us with an incredibly reliable product, which is essential for our business operations. These FMXs represent the first of an all-new generation of vehicles, and so far, we’ve been massively impressed.”

All five tractor units are powered by Volvo’s D13K engine with 500hp and 2,500Nm of torque. They have a 12-speed automated I-Shift gearbox and have also specified with construction gear changing software. On the inside they have leather seats, fridge-freezer, microwave and reversing camera while the exterior has been specified with Alcoa Dura-Bright alloy wheels, air horns, factory air deflector kit and a Kelsa lightbar.

“The new FMX cab has proved really popular with our drivers,” Jinks added. “They’ve got more space, improved visibility thanks to a lowered door line, new rear-view mirrors and an ultra-modern digital driver display. All combined, it’s greatly advanced the driving experience.”

The trucks will run five days a week in the heavy haulage division where they are expected to travel up to 100,000 km per year.
